What are the most effective ways to teach kids to code? by equipoise-young in ExperiencedDevs

[–]allknowinguser 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I learned with Lego mindstorms. I’m so sad Lego does not offer them anymore but man if you can find a used complete kit, go for it! There are similar non Lego kits available though. Just make sure the child is able to see the actions of the software through hardware. That gets them interested more than just Scratch in my opinion.
